Decided to play with the NW Optima this evening since my Hawken is all put away for Sept 13th doe hunt.

Tried to loads:
295gr Aerotip Powerbelt - 80gr 3f Goex
348gr Flat Point Powerbelt - 80gr 3f Goex

REALLY happy with the 348gr FP Powerbelt, that showed great promise with the 3f and one that I will work with more at 100 yards. Today was just 50 yards testing out these two loads before I head out further.

Bore was cleaned between each shot. I also seated the RWS musket caps hard with my thumb and had zero misfires.


295 AT Powerbelt



348 FP Powerbelt, First 2 shots touching, I must have pulled the shot to the left a bit. Either way, I am super happy with this combo and if I draw an elk tag next year, Noooo problem using this one!
